An analysis of the aerospace defense metal stamping market reveals a sizable growth trajectory, with projections estimating the market will reach $39.39 billion by 2035. This growth represents a steady compound annual growth rate (CAGR) of 2.83%, starting from an estimated $28.97 billion in 2024. Such figures underscore the critical role that metal stamping plays in the aerospace and defense sectors, as companies strive to innovate and meet stringent performance requirements. Market Research Future's exploration into these dynamics highlights increasing demand as a primary driver of market expansion.

Analyzing the aerospace defense metal stamping market reveals several critical drivers and challenges. The increasing focus on lightweight materials aimed at improving fuel efficiency in aircraft serves as a significant growth driver. Concurrently, rising geopolitical tensions have led to increased defense budgets globally, creating heightened demand for defense equipment. However, challenges such as volatility in raw material prices and compliance with stringent industry regulations present obstacles that players must navigate. To address these challenges, firms are increasingly adopting advanced stamping technologies that enhance precision and reduce waste, positioning themselves to capitalize on the growing market.

Regionally, North America remains the dominant market for aerospace defense metal stamping, with a considerable market share attributed to its robust aerospace infrastructure and advanced manufacturing capabilities. The U.S. leads the way as major defense suppliers increase investments to meet growing demand. In contrast, the Asia-Pacific region is experiencing rapid growth, fueled by rising defense expenditures in countries like India and China. This shift indicates that while established markets continue to thrive, emerging economies are also carving out significant positions within the sector.

In 2022, the global aerospace defense metal stamping market was valued at approximately $27.4 billion. This value illustrates a growth of around 5.5% from the previous year, driven by a surge in air travel and military spending, which increased by 6.2% in the same period. The U.S. accounts for over 40% of the global market share, bolstered by significant investments in military aircraft and modernization programs. Notably, the Defense Department's budget request for 2023 included a 4% increase for procurement, underscoring the ongoing commitment to enhancing defense capabilities. The push for advanced materials and manufacturing processes has led to a 20% increase in the adoption of additive manufacturing techniques among metal stamping companies, allowing for more complex designs and weight reduction in components.
